impl LintRule for NoCompareNegZero {
fn new() -> Box<Self> {
Box::new(NoCompareNegZero)
}
fn tags(&self) -> &'static [&'static str] {
&["recommended"]
}
fn code(&self) -> &'static str {
CODE
}
fn lint_program(&self, context: &mut Context, program: &Program) {
let mut visitor = NoCompareNegZeroVisitor::new(context);
program.visit_all_with(program, &mut visitor);
}
fn docs(&self) -> &'static str {
r#"Disallows comparing against negative zero (`-0`).
Comparing a value directly against negative may not work as expected as it will also pass for non-negative zero (i.e. `0` and `+0`). Explicit comparison with negative zero can be performed using `Object.is`.
### Invalid:
```typescript
if (x === -0) {}
```
### Valid:
```typescript
if (x === 0) {}
if (Object.is(x, -0)) {}
```"#
}
}
struct NoCompareNegZeroVisitor<'c> {
context: &'c mut Context,
}
impl<'c> NoCompareNegZeroVisitor<'c> {
fn new(context: &'c mut Context) -> Self {
Self { context }
}
}
impl<'c> VisitAll for NoCompareNegZeroVisitor<'c> {
noop_visit_type!();
fn visit_bin_expr(&mut self, bin_expr: &BinExpr, _parent: &dyn Node) {
if !bin_expr.op.is_comparator() {
return;
}
if bin_expr.left.is_neg_zero() || bin_expr.right.is_neg_zero() {
self.context.add_diagnostic_with_hint(
bin_expr.span,
CODE,
NoCompareNegZeroMessage::Unexpected,
NoCompareNegZeroHint::ObjectIs,
);
}
}
}
trait Comparator {
fn is_comparator(&self) -> bool;
}
impl Comparator for BinaryOp {
fn is_comparator(&self) -> bool {
matches!(
self,
EqEq | NotEq | EqEqEq | NotEqEq | Lt | LtEq | Gt | GtEq
)
}
}
trait NegZero {
fn is_neg_zero(&self) -> bool;
}
impl NegZero for Expr {
fn is_neg_zero(&self) -> bool {
match self {
Unary(unary) => unary.is_neg_zero(),
_ => false,
}
}
}
impl NegZero for UnaryExpr {
fn is_neg_zero(&self) -> bool {
if let (Minus, Lit(Num(number))) = (self.op, &*self.arg) {
return number.value == 0.0;
}
false
}
}
